Kogi Govt: Gov Bello Halts State Government Accounts
All Kogi State and local government accounts has been halted and frozen according to the oder by the state government.
A statement from the Commissioner for Finance, Asiwaju Asiru Idris, stated that henceforth imprests or payments of any kind should not be made from government accounts.
The statement further stated that all standing orders and investment instructions have been Cancelled.
“All Standing Orders and Investment Instructions are hereby Cancelled forthwith.
“All Kogi State and Local Government Accounts are hereby frozen with effect from today, Thursday 22nd November 2003.”
